About

IP-557 is a proposed 40 MW solar and battery hybrid project located in Elmore County, Idaho. The project, being developed by Black Mesa Interconnection, LLC, consists of 40 MW of solar generation. It is interconnected to the Idaho Power Company grid at the Black Mesa 138kV Substation.

The project is listed in the IP (Idaho Power) interconnection queue with an entry date of April 3, 2019, and a proposed commercial operation date of December 1, 2023. An Interconnection Agreement (IA) for the project was executed on August 27, 2021. The project's interconnection status is currently listed as active.
